The Laos Wildlife Rescue Centre (LWRC) is the first and only multi-species
centre in Laos that rescues, rehabilitates, and releases wildlife caught up in
the illegal wildlife trade back to a life in the wild. Lao PDR is
sadly a hotspot for the illegal wildlife trade in South East Asia; due
to this and the scale of our project, all volunteers at LWRC make a
direct impact to the wildlife here in Laos!
At the LWRC, we currently care for a huge variety of species numbering
just under 600 animals, some of these include Macaques, Gibbons
Hornbills, Slow Loris, Bears, Crocodiles, Deer, Civets, Jackals,
Elephant, Leopard, Binturong, Reptiles and many others.
Here we have the facilities to take long-term individual students such
as placements and also internships for related fields of study. There is a variety of
activities that would be of great benefit to you at the
centre depending on your areas of interest. We can offer hands-on
wildlife husbandry experience and training coached by our management
team and coordinators. We can also facilitate individual and group
wildlife research projects, such as studies on behaviour, nutrition,
health, and husbandry, as well as studies monitoring the effects of the
illegal wildlife trade and the rehabilitation process. As well, final year vet students
can have the opportunity to shadow our on-site wildlife veterinarian and gain
invaluable experience with Southeast Asian taxa.
